I would expect to extract the acetic acid.
Explanation:
In the first step, since we are adding a concentrated acid,<u> it will react with the bases present in the mixture (diethylamine and ammonia) </u><u>forming salts</u><u>, </u><u>which are soluble in water</u>. Therefore, after draining the aqueous layer, we will have phenol and acetic acid left in the organic layer.
In the second step, we are adding a diluted base, so it will react with a strong acid. This compound is acetic acid, and its salt will be present in the aqueous layer. Phenol will be left on the organic layer.

Bohrium's most stable isotope, bohrium-270, has a half-life of about 1 minute. It decays into dubnium-266 through alpha decay. Since only a few atoms of bohrium have ever been made, there are currently no uses for bohrium outside of basic scientific research.
